COVID-19: Epidemiological Update for French Guiana as of August 18, 2022

Key Points

  • In week 32, virological indicators were declining in French Guiana, reflecting a decrease in viral circulation across the territory. This trend was observed in all sectors.

  • Among the samples screened in French Guiana, 91% tested positive for mutations carried by the Omicron variant. Among the samples sequenced over the past 4 weeks, 91% were BA5, which is therefore the predominant sublineage in French Guiana.

  • Hospital indicators were also declining. Fewer than 20 people with a positive COVID-19 test were hospitalized across all departments in week 32.
